| * Architectural – Tightly coupled systems (lots of criss-crossed dependencies), restrictive to extension or automation | ||
| * Code – Low quality code or ineffective patterns | ||
| * Knowledge – lack of documentation or inaccessible documentation | ||
| * Automation – Lack of automated tasks forcing manual intervention (Testing, deployments, backup/restore) | ||
| * Testing – Unknown or unrecorded test scenarios, lack of test coverage | ||
| * Maintenance – Out-of-support products, usually leading to security vulnerabilities | ||
| * Process - inefficient or wasteful process steps, this could be related to practice or tooling | ||
| * Security - Known and exploitable vulnerabilities | ||

| **When is a defect (bug) technical debt?** | ||
| Defects (also known as bugs) are only considered technical debt if the decision has been made to accept or otherwise leave the defect unresolved. In this case the defect should be marked as technical debt following the provided guidance. If the defect is something intended to be fixed within current or next sprint, then do not mark it as technical debt. | ||
